A Texas hiker, outside of San Antonio, is baffled by the sight of an enormous winged creature in the evening hours this week. Described as completely black, with a 15 ft wingspan, tail, and with a deathly scream, the alarmed witness thinks it looked more dinosaur than bird. The outdoorsman watched as it swooped near him and into a rocky bluff out of sight. Fearing ridicule, the anonymous witness hopes that others in the area may have an idea of what it was. And it appears, from the many years of chronicling the menacing creature in newspapers in the surrounding area, that someone out there just may have seen it also.

Another big cat sighting takes hold of a UK village. A journalist, and mother of two, out for a stroll in the nearby woods of Crystal Palace encountered the inky black beast on a path while taking in the flora. It's not the first time large, black felines have been on the prowl in the surrounding neighborhoods. One man was allegedly attacked by an unknown wild cat during the night within recent years. The terrified mother knew only to flee upon seeing the cat “the size of a labrador” approach. Yet despite all these reports, the local authorities, including the RSPCA, claim there are no cats afoot and no zoos missing any specimens that would fit a large predatory cat description.
